Russia Doing Better Than Expected Despite Sanctions – IMF

Despite damaging Western sanctions imposed on Moscow in the wake of the invasion of Ukraine, Russia’s economy appears to be weathering the storm better than expected as it benefits from high energy prices, the IMF said Tuesday. Russia to Exit International Space Station ‘After 2024,’ Space Chief Confirms

Russia will withdraw from the International Space Station (ISS) “after 2024” and build its own orbiting space outpost, the newly appointed chief of state space agency Roscosmos said Tuesday. “I think that by that time we will start putting together a Russian orbital station,” Roscosmos chief Yury Borisov said at a meeting with Russian President…

Darknet Marketplace Shutdown Upends Russia’s Illegal Drug Market

U.S. and German authorities’ decision to block Russian darknet drug marketplace Hydra following the invasion of Ukraine has made life more dangerous for some illegal drug users, according to Russian charities.
